- The new programcode (from e.g. v2.10) skips one file (on a XP system) that takes a LONG time to register.
- Reseting file permissions requires Windows to access the NTFS' MFT for each file. In that regard the disk I/O (which is comparatively slow) is certainly a bottleneck. And the faster the disk (in rpm) the faster WR will run.
- "Repair WMI" requires WR to search the entire disk for 2 particular type of files and that also takes A LOT OF time.
